Mahabharata Udyoga Parva – यस्याः कषीरस्य धाराया निपतन्त्या महीतले

Shloka (श्लोक)

यस्याः कषीरस्य धाराया निपतन्त्या महीतले
हरदः कृतः कषीरनिधिः पवित्रं परम उत्तमम

⚡ Quick Meaning

This shloka describes the sacredness of milk and its divine quality when it flows onto the earth.

Translations

English Translation

When the stream of milk pours down onto the earth, it creates a sacred pool, symbolizing the purest and most supreme essence that the universe can offer.
